approved reforms
[/əˈpruːvd rɪˈfɔːrmz/]
noun phrasefemininepl: approved reforms
reformas aprovadas
1. changes or improvements to a system, law, or institution that have been officially authorized or accepted by relevant authorities or governing bodies
The approved reforms to the healthcare system will take effect next year.
As reformas aprovadas no sistema de saúde entrarão em vigor no próximo ano.
2. legislative or administrative changes that have successfully passed through formal approval processes
The parliament's approved reforms addressed corruption in government agencies.
As reformas aprovadas pelo parlamento abordaram a corrupção nos órgãos governamentais.
In Brazilian politics and governance, 'reformas aprovadas' is commonly used in official announcements and legislative proceedings. The term reflects the formal approval process in democratic institutions and is frequently encountered in news coverage of government policy changes, constitutional amendments, and institutional modernization efforts.
